Super Mirrors for Precision Laser Applications
Featured Product from CASTECH, Inc.
CASTECH's Super Mirrors are designed and fabricated to meet the most rigorous laser application requirements. Utilizing cutting-edge technologies such as super polishing and ion beam figure (IBF), these mirrors ensure superior optical quality, reliability, and performance. Advanced coating processes and precise measurements guarantee consistent high reflectivity and laser resistance.
Key Features:
- Exceptional Reflectivity: R > 99.999% at 1064 nm and 1550 nm wavelengths.
- Material Options: Substrate of fused silica, suitable for VIS to IR wavelengths.
- Precision Surface Quality:
- Central area: 10-5 S/D.
- Outside center: 20/10 S/D.
- Ultra-Low Optical Loss: Absorption + scatter < 5 ppm.
- High Laser Damage Threshold: Withstands intense laser applications.
- Customizable Options: Tailored dimensions, shapes, and coatings.
Applications:
- Environmental Monitoring: Gas analysis with high sensitivity.
- Precision Instruments: Ultrastable optical cavities for atomic clocks and quantum measurements.
- Aerospace: Ring laser gyroscopes for navigation.
Metrology Expertise:
CASTECH employs advanced Cavity-Ring-Down (CRD) technology for precise reflectivity measurement. This method ensures testing accuracy across wavelengths, including 532 nm, 1064 nm, and 1550 nm, with reflectivity ranging from 99.9% to 99.9995%.
